Priscilla’s Perspective Offers a Different Story

Having shared an important chapter of Elvis’ life, Priscilla Presley has frequently emphasized that many popular assumptions fail to capture the complexity of who he truly was.

Rather than portraying Elvis as an untouchable superstar, her memories often reveal someone who experienced the same emotions, doubts, and vulnerabilities as anyone else.

She has spoken about his remarkable sense of humor, his love of giving gifts to friends and strangers alike, and his fascination with spirituality, books, and personal growth.

These qualities rarely dominate sensational headlines, yet they help explain why so many people who actually knew Elvis remained deeply loyal to him throughout his life.

Why Fans Continue to Care

Nearly fifty years after his passing, Elvis Presley remains one of the most influential entertainers in history.

New generations continue discovering his music through streaming platforms, films, tribute concerts, and documentaries.

Graceland remains one of America’s most visited historic homes, welcoming hundreds of thousands of visitors each year eager to learn more about the man behind the music.

Part of that lasting fascination comes from stories shared by people who actually experienced life alongside him.

Whether discussing joyful memories, difficult moments, or private conversations, these firsthand accounts help transform an almost mythical figure back into a real human being.
